MLA and AALL recommend Federal Depository Library Program Reforms

The Medical Library Association (MLA) and American Association of Law Libraries (AALL) have submitted recommendations for change that will update the Federal Depository Library Program (FDLP). In their statement to the U.S. House Committee on House Administration the associations addressed:

  • MLA and AALL's commitment to a thriving Federal Depository Library Program (FDLP) 
  • The role of health sciences and law libraries in supporting public access to FDLP information
  • Making changes to the program that embrace fundamental principles of public access
  • Recommendations for change and transformation that benefit all types of libraries
